The acronym ASI stands for Addiction Severity Index, which is a widely used tool in the field of addiction treatment and assessment. The ASI is designed to evaluate the severity of a person's substance use and related issues across multiple domains, including medical, psychological, legal, employment, family/social, and alcohol and drug use. This comprehensive approach allows professionals to gather detailed information to better understand an individual's situation, tailor treatment plans specifically to their needs, and track progress over time.

The framework provided by the Addiction Severity Index is beneficial for both clinicians and patients, as it facilitates conversations around the various dimensions of a person's life affected by substance use. Furthermore, the ASI has been validated through extensive research, ensuring that it is both reliable and effective in clinical practice. This well-rounded assessment tool makes the ASI a key resource for licensed chemical dependency counselors and others working in addiction treatment settings.
